Where are the other volcanoes located along?

Volcanoes are typically located along tectonic plate boundaries, where plates either converge, diverge, or slide past each other. This includes the Pacific Ring of Fire, which encircles the Pacific Ocean and hosts many active volcanoes, as well as mid-ocean ridges and subduction zones found in various parts of the world. Additionally, some volcanoes can be found in continental rift zones and hotspots, such as those in Hawaii. These geological settings account for the majority of the Earth's volcanic activity.

Why do volcnos spit lava?

Volcanoes erupt and spit lava due to the buildup of pressure from molten rock, or magma, trapped beneath the Earth's surface. When this pressure exceeds the strength of the surrounding rock, it causes the magma to rise and escape through fissures or vents. As the magma reaches the surface, it can erupt explosively or flow out as lava, depending on its composition and gas content. The release of gases and the movement of magma are key factors in volcanic eruptions.

At divergent boundaries hot mantle rock rises and what occurs?

At divergent boundaries, hot mantle rock rises and creates new oceanic crust as it cools and solidifies. This process leads to the formation of mid-ocean ridges, where tectonic plates move apart, allowing magma to surface. As the plates separate, earthquakes can occur, and volcanic activity is common, contributing to the geological features of the area. Over time, this continuous process shapes the ocean floor and influences the surrounding ecosystems.

Why do scientists think that the volcanoes on Mars man still be active?

Scientists believe that the volcanoes on Mars may still be active due to geological evidence suggesting recent volcanic activity, such as the presence of relatively young lava flows and features like fissures and cracks. Additionally, some researchers have detected signs of possible geothermal heat, which could indicate that the planet's interior is still warm enough to support volcanic processes. The age of certain volcanic deposits, estimated to be just a few million years old, further supports the idea that Mars could still have active volcanism.

How does the volcano on the bottom of the ocean floor reach to be above air?

Underwater volcanoes, known as submarine volcanoes, can erupt and build up layers of lava over time. When these eruptions occur, the lava cools and solidifies, eventually forming a volcanic island if enough material accumulates above sea level. The process involves tectonic activity, where magma rises through cracks in the Earth's crust, and repeated eruptions contribute to the growth of the volcano. Eventually, if the volcanic activity continues, the structure can rise high enough to breach the ocean's surface.

What type of volcano is a narrow steep mountain formed from cinders?

A narrow, steep mountain formed from cinders is called a cinder cone volcano. These volcanoes are built from volcanic ash, tephra, and small lava fragments ejected during explosive eruptions. They typically have a bowl-shaped crater at the summit and are characterized by their conical shape. Cinder cone volcanoes are usually smaller than other types of volcanoes, like shield or stratovolcanoes.

What are all the hotspot volcanoes?

Hotspot volcanoes are formed over mantle plumes, where magma rises from deep within the Earth to create volcanic activity. Notable hotspot volcanoes include the Hawaiian Islands, formed by the Hawaiian hotspot, and Yellowstone in the United States, associated with the Yellowstone hotspot. Other examples include the Galápagos Islands, Iceland, and the Réunion Island. These volcanoes often create chains of islands or large calderas as tectonic plates move over stationary hotspots.

What are the characteristics of a explosive volcano?

Explosive volcanoes are characterized by their violent eruptions, which are often driven by high-viscosity magma that traps gases. This buildup of pressure leads to explosive outbursts, ejecting ash, pumice, and volcanic gases high into the atmosphere. They typically form stratovolcanoes, which are steep-sided and layered due to alternating eruptions of lava flows and pyroclastic materials. Common examples include Mount St. Helens and Mount Vesuvius.
